[13][14] The Howden pumpkin is a strain selected from Connecticut field pumpkins for improved production and uniformity of fruits,[15][16] and is described as "the original commercial jack-o-lantern pumpkin". An heirloom variety of Native American origin, pre-1700, Connecticut Field, a C. pepo species, usually recognized as the true pumpkin, is grown as a fruit vegetable. To direct seed, plant 4-5 pumpkins seeds 1 deep, 6-8 apart in a circle at the center of 3 diameter hills, with a trench around each hill to aid water in reaching the root system.
